Product Overview: STD100NH03L - STMicroelectronics
The STD100NH03L is a state-of-the-art N-channel Power MOSFET designed and manufactured by the renowned semiconductor company, STMicroelectronics. This high-performance product is part of STMicroelectronics' STripFET™ III technology, which is known for its exceptional on-state resistance and switching performance. The STD100NH03L is an ideal choice for a wide range of applications where efficiency and reliability are critical.

Package and Reliability
The STD100NH03L is available in a TO-252 (DPAK) package, which is widely used in the industry due to its compact size and excellent thermal performance. The device is designed to meet the stringent reliability standards expected in industrial and automotive applications, ensuring long-term performance and durability.
